Abstract
A search for CP violation in D0 → π − π + π 0 decays is reported, using pp collision data collected by the LHCb experiment from 2015 to 2018 corresponding to an integrated luminosity of 6 fb−1. An unbinned model-independent approach provides sensitivity to local CP violation within the two-dimensional phase space of the decay. The method is validated using the Cabibbo-favoured channel D0 → K− π + π 0 and background regions of the signal mode. The results are consistent with CP symmetry in this decay.
